Burning Questions About Summer Breaks

Let’s tackle those Google searches everyone’s typing post-vacation:

**”How do I beat summer holiday boredom next year?”**
Mix it up! Try a *”mystery day”* where you flip a coin for adventures (left = hike, right = retro arcade). Or volunteer – animal shelters often need walkers!

**”Best budget-friendly summer trips?”**
Camping (even in your living room with fairy lights!), nearby national parks, or hitting up free museum days. Bonus: Roadside oddities like the world’s biggest ball of yarn – weirdly awesome.

**”How to handle post-vacation blues?”** Ugh, the worst. Ease back with a *”fake vacation”*: Unplug, cook tropical food, or organize photos into a scrapbook.
